Two of the things that are most problematic about the standard Tarantula extruder setup are the huge gap after the hobbed gear and the really poor quality PC4 connectors which allow your PTFE Bowden tube to slide in and out during retractions and linear advance. Even the PTFE clips don't really cure that issue, so I decided to draw this modified top half for the extruder. This piece was designed to (and does) achieve the following: - Increase filament clamping force; Spring tension is higher vs. standard due to shortening the spring gap a couple of mm - same as adding a few washers to the stock setup. - Allow flexibles; Filament is now 98% less likely to bend out of the extruder causing it to wrap about and clog up. (Admittedly 98% is not scientifically proven, but it's *pretty damned good*) - Stop the Bowden tube doing a boogie up and down during printing; It will now fit snugly in into the extruder. Provision is added for M3 hardware to clamp the Bowden tube. M3 x 14mm Pan head screw & standard M3 Nylon lock nut recommended - Fit any standard Nema17 type motor; As the original, will mount to with 31mm bolt spacing using the original hardware. It is only sized to accept a hobbed gear of 11mm diameter (i.e. standard Tevo hobbed gear) Enjoy!
